I played piano with Jimmy Witherspoon, at one of his last concerts before his death. This was at the Maribor Slovenia Jazz festival, where I was also playing a concert the night before, using musicians from all over the world, including Croatia, Russia, Poland, Germany, South Africa, England, France and Italy.
In the International language of Jazz, we communicated like old friends, demonstrating that music does bring the world together,

Playing with spoon was one of the highlights of my musical career, we had a mutual appreciation of music, and He asked me to tour with him when I returned to the states. We talked on the phone about a tour of Greece in September, and a week later my local Jazz station announced that he had passed away. I've since gone back and studied many of his great recordings and realize what a legacy he left us.
For me, Jimmy Witherspoon is the bridge between Blues and Jazz.

This was an all day Video shoot for a Paul Williams DVD. Willie came in to sing a duet with Paul
on the classic song "Rainbow Connection" which was released on a great CD called "New Music from an Old Friend. I do a pretty good Willie Impersonation, that I was able to share with him, on a new song that Paul wrote. Willie asked me to sing the demo in "his voice" so he would know how to phrase it. I'm playing acoustic piano, sax and Hammond Organ on the tracks

This Version of "Rainbow Connection" was later released by producer "Phil Ramone" on a compilation called "New Music from an Old Friend" featuring Brian Wilson, Kris Kristofferson, Willie Nelson, Eric Clapton and Carole King

In the Studio with Dr. John and Zigaboo Modeliste, for Zig's cd, I'm on the Right Track. I'm doing many of the keys and sax parts, and Dr. John came in for a day to do some vocal and piano overdubs. It was a blast to watch him work out the parts in the studio from scratch, they are both masters, and such an influence on my style over the years.
